Severity 2 XM Ignore list clears out after restart of streetdeck - 1.1.0.0

What version of StreetDeck is this bug report for?
1.1.0.0


Please give a basic description of the issue here.

XM Ignore list clears out after restart of streetdeck


Is the system that is listed in your CarPC specs under your user name the same system where you encountered this bug?

Yes
If no, please describe your system here.

Are you able to reproduce this bug at will?

Yes
Please list the steps required to recreate the issue you are reporting.

Please provide any relevent information regarding the issue you have encountered.

I can go into XM radio and ignore stations and as long as streetdeck stays open.. even through a hibernate or a standby.. the ignore list is fine.. however i I close streetdeck.. or restart my pc(which closes streetdeck)... the ignore list gets lost.

I can reproduce this every time now... I ignored channeld that XM are not broadcasting.. for example channels 18 and 19 among others ...

when I ignore those.. my ignore list gets messed up and doesnt get saved when I exit streetdeck... if I only ignore valid XM channels... the ignore list function works perfectly as expected

so I guess the bug needs to changed.. but I have a workaround for now
